database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
PostgreSQL
Firebird
Orac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
ㆍ자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
자유게시판 자유게시판 3691 게시물 읽기
 
No. 3691
DBMS일반의 한 부분을 읽고...
작성자
김명화(bonus)
작성일
2003-08-08 15:32
조회수
2,138

위클리 회의를 주중 목요일에 하지요.

마친 다음의 후유증은 일하기 싫다~라는 겁니다.

그래서 당장 마구 채근하는 일 없으면 일손이 웬지 잡히지 않아서 여기저기 살피고, 참견하고 다닙니다.

오늘은,, 여기 DBMS일반란을 오래간만에 구경갔습니다. -.-;

그리고 '고성능DB구축을 위한 핵심요소 이해'라는 글을 읽었습니다.

 

아주 느낀 바가 컸는데요.

개발자들이 반성을 하거나 공감할 수 있을 거란 생각이 듭니다.

특히 SI개발을 하는 경우에 많이 느끼지 않을까싶은데...

평소에 저는 DBMS의 노예가 되고 싶지 않다는 생각이 들때가 있어서 DB를 저장소로만 여기고 있었는데, 잘못된 생각이 확실한 것 같군요.

제가 무관심할 동안 하드웨어가 엄청나게 발전하여 뒷받침해주었고,

또 DBMS도 많은 발전이 있었을테니까요.

join이 무조건 느리다라고 개발자들이 생각하기보다는 개발을 한 후의

운영관리쪽과 갈등구조를 미리 염려해서 그렇게 뚱뚱한? 불필요한?

설계를 하는게 아닐까 싶기도 하네요.

 

시뮬레이터와 리얼은 늘 차이가 있습니다.

2CPU짜리의 프로세스 몇개 안떠있는 곳에서 돌리는것하고 35CPU짜리의 1000여개의 프로세스 떠있는 곳에서 돌리는것하고의 차이가 무척 커서,, 예측불허입니다.

결론은,, 서로가 부지런히,, 열심히.. 공부해야한다는 것이고, 부지런히 열심히 테스트해서 경험해야한다는 것입니다.

 

그럴려면.. 또 우리네는 밤새야하는군..

밤 안새고 하는 방법이 없습니다.

CPU.메모리 사용률 변동생기면 난리나니까요.

에혀~~~

이 글에 대한 댓글이 총 5건 있습니다.

아~ 그렇군요..

참고 해서 고이고이 꾸깃꾸깃 머리속에 깊숙히 넣어 두었다가 나중에 필요할때 소가 여물먹듯이 꼭 되새겨서 활용 하도록 노력 하겠습니다.

 

그런데...

이건 정말 궁금 해서 그러는데요...

 

1 CPU 말고 도 홀수 개로 CPU 를 물릴 수 가 있습니까?

보통 사용 하는 SMP 같은 경우는 "대칭" 이 핵심인걸로 아는데..

 

명화님 글중에 35 CPU 이야기가 나와서요...

신승한님이 2003-08-08 17:50에 작성한 댓글입니다.

승한님. 오래간만이에여. 안녕하시죠?

 

그건 일종의 예로 쓴 건데.. 제가 작업했던.....

35개인지 36개인지 불확실하고요. 36개 껴놨다가 한개가 오프상태였는지도...

50개로 확장한다구 했던 기억만 납니다. 작년초였는데 이렇게 가물가물..

 

쩝..근데요,, 전 절대 홀.짝에 대해서 생각해본 적이 없거든요. 저두 궁금해지는데, 홀수로 쓰면 안되나요?

짝수로 껴놨다가도 CPU 오프시키면 오프되는데.

그럼 홀수아잉교.

대칭이 핵심이라면 굳이 홀수로 껴서 효과도 없을 일을 하진 않았을텐데. 꺼진건가.. 아니야..36개였나.. T.T~~~

어히구. 조심해야겠당...

생각없이 쓰다간 승한님같은 철두철미하신 분한테 덜미잡히는군요. 깽!!

;;ㅡ.,ㅡ;;

김명화(bonus)님이 2003-08-08 18:37에 작성한 댓글입니다.

앗... 그것이 참말로 아니옵니다..

정말 궁금 해서 여쭤본것인데...

켜놓고..Off 도 되는거군요...우와...

 

저기 누구든지 아시는분 알려좀 주셔요..

아니면 제가 좀 찾아 보고 다시 글 올리도록 하겠습니다.

 

저는 한번도 엔터프라이즈급..이라 불리우는 상자들

마우스도 못만져 봐서요..(T.T)..

 

태준님 께서는 잘 아시지 않으실런지요..?

신승한님이 2003-08-09 23:07에 작성한 댓글입니다.

흐..~

엔터프라이즈급에서도 20~64개정도의 멀티프로세서 서버를 만질 기회는 금융이나,

음.. 그룹사의 ERP정도의 시스템정도이지 보통은 그정도로 많지는 않습니다. ^^

서버를 켜놓은 상태에서 CPU성능테스트를 위해서 특정 번호의 CPU를 끄고 켜면서 테스트를 합니다.

예의 그 35개 CPU도 맥시멈갯수파악과 꺼진놈 켜진놈 정보를 담는 프로그램을 할때 DB프로세스들과의 영향도를 모니터링한 추억(?)담입니다.

 

근데 크면 큰대로 작으면 작은대로 쓰기때문에 개인컴퓨터나 거대컴퓨터--; 나 큰 느낌의 차이는 없는데..

 

아마도 제 생각엔 승한님 말씀대로 SMP병렬처리라면 홀수개로 놓지는 않을것 같고요.

테스트는 가능합니다. ^^

김명화(bonus)님이 2003-08-10 00:41에 작성한 댓글입니다.

큰 기계(?)들은 꼭 짝수가 아니어도 되던걸요 ^^;;

시퓨들끼리 동시에 OS를 따로 돌릴수도 있고 뻑나면 중간에 시퓨를 갈아 끼울수 있는 수준의 기계(!) 들은 꼭 짝수가 아니어도 -.-;;;;;

하긴.. 인텔에서는 이게 되는걸 저도 못본거 같숩니다 =_=

칩셋의 차이가 아닐까여.. 한개의 버스를 단순히 "둘" 로 나누게 하는 거라면 꼭 듀얼이나 쿼드로 나가야 하지만 그게 아니라면 홀수도 될텐데 말이죠 킁~

신기배(nonun)님이 2003-08-10 22:43에 작성한 댓글입니다.
[Top]
No.
제목
작성자
작성일
조회
3696윔바이러스 주의보..
사이버
2003-08-18
1991
3695경남 남해와 지리산 종주를 하고 왔습니다 [4]
문태준
2003-08-17
2059
3694이곳 검색어 분리문자 논의합니다. [10]
김상기
2003-08-13
2300
3691DBMS일반의 한 부분을 읽고... [5]
김명화
2003-08-08
2138
3690리눅스에 관하여... [1]
아이티윌
2003-08-08
2471
3688간간히 들르는데 여긴 첨이네요 [10]
김대성
2003-08-07
2147
3687휴가중입니다. [3]
박진철
2003-08-05
2033
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.017초, 이곳 서비스는
	PostgreSQL v16.2로 자료를 관리합니다